BenFred: A Cardinals-Pujols reunion would have been compelling drama, but the lack of a fit preserved his unblemished on-field legacy in St. Louis

If ever there was a sentence that seems impossible to exist in the Post-Dispatch sports section, it’s this one: Albert Pujols cleared waivers.

He was designated for assignment last Thursday after a disagreement with the Angels about the downsizing of his role. Then he was released. He passed through waivers unclaimed, meaning every other team predictably passed on the opportunity to secure his services first by paying what was left of the $30 million the Angels remain on the hook to pay. Pujols became a free agent up for grabs for a prorated share of the major-league minimum until the defending champion Dodgers picked him up Saturday.
